摘要
In this paper, the author provides a set of main/auxihary logistics control strategy and specifies mathematical model from the view point of logistics supply for mixed-model assembly process. A feasible Poka-yoke (Error-Proofing) control system based on the strategy which integrated database and indication units with central computer system is also developed to improve the assembly quality. Finally, an effective application of control system for Mixed-Model Assembly Lines (MMAL) to manufacture auto transmission is given to verify the effectiveness of proposed strategy.
